Ferrite Block Magnet - 150mm x 100mm x 25.4mm T_10mm Counterintuitively perhapsMagnetic Product Description: This ferrite block magnet has a 150mm length, a 100mm width and a height of 25. 4mm. This ferrite magnet has a magnetic flux reading of 1966 Gauss and a pull force of 15. 3 kg. It is identified by the AMF magnet part number 12010.
